#d9c606 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d9c606 is composed of 85.1% red, 77.6% green and 2.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.8% magenta, 97.2%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 54.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.6% and a lightness of 43.7%. #d9c606 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0c with #b38d00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d9c606 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d9c606 has RGB values of R:217, G:198, B:6 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.09, Y:0.97,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14272006.

Shades and Tints of #d9c606
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070600 is the darkest color, while #fffef3 is the lightest one.
